A Creative Retelling of All Seven Books
Imagine condensing over 4,200 pages of J.K. Rowling’s wizarding saga into a brisk, 70-minute comedy. That’s exactly what Clarkson and Turner, the talented British comedy actors behind Potted Potter, have achieved. They’ve crafted a performance that’s equal parts parody and homage, combining witty storytelling with quick-paced jokes that both kids and adults find hilarious.

A Pair of Charismatic Performers
The show’s charm largely comes from the duo’s chemistry. Clarkson and Turner work seamlessly together, with Clarkson playing the know-it-all wizard and Turner as the rebellious Harry novice. Their playful banter, exaggerated costumes, and musical numbers keep the crowd engaged from start to finish.

Location and Meeting Point
The show is hosted at the Imagine Showroom inside Horseshoe Las Vegas. This central location makes it easy to find and accessible, especially if you’re already nearby exploring the Strip.

Duration and Timing
Each show lasts about 70 minutes, making it an easy addition to your afternoon or evening plans. Availability varies, so checking the schedule ahead of time is recommended.

Cost and Value
At $31 per ticket, Potted Potter offers excellent value, especially considering the quality of the performance. It’s a family-friendly show that provides substantial entertainment without a hefty price tag, making it a smart choice for budget-conscious travelers.

Accessibility
The theater is wheelchair accessible, which is great for those with mobility needs. However, it’s worth noting that children under six are not suitable for the show, likely due to the show’s fast pace and content.

Additional Costs
Food and drinks are not included, so plan to grab a snack or beverage before or after the show. The ticket price covers entry only, but the affordability makes it easy to enjoy this experience without overspending.
